Reunions
Every year, ÌÇÐÄVlog hosts anniversary reunions to celebrate 5, 10, 20, 30, 40 and 50 years since your graduation. Our Alumni Office will plan, coordinate, and host your special event onsite at ÌÇÐÄVlog, and will assist with external venues where required.

Our History
ÌÇÐÄVlog has an illustrious history, dating back to the School’s opening in 1884 as the ‘College for Girls’ in Milsons Point. Since then, ÌÇÐÄVlog has established itself as a school that empowers girls and boys to develop their unique skills and reach their potential at school.
